The ________ is located deep within the brain, and it includes structures such as the substantia nigra and ventral tegmental area.

Answer:

midbrain

Step-by-step explanation:

  • The part of the vertebrate brain that is made up of the tectum and the tegmental area is known as the midbrain.
  • It is also known as mesencephalon.
  • The midbrain performs several functions such as
  1. Controlling the motor movements
  2. Auditory processing
  3. Control of eye movements
  4. Visual processing
  • The midbrain is located deep inside the brain and as a part of its structure it includes - ventral tegmental area, substantia niagra, tectum, cerebral aqueduct and the cerbral peduncles.
